Hello all, new to this forum. I have a 67 beetle that every time I just turn the key on it smokes my distributor wires. Burnt up one electronic module in the distributor so I went back to points and condenser, because I had one laying around, hit the key and it burnt the wires going to the points. I have been driving this thing for 6 years. All I did was park it for the winter, 3 months, went to fire it up and this is the problem I'm having. Does anybody have any idea why this thing would be doing this? I would appreciate any and all suggestions, comments, help.
